One Denver job, start to finish
- 01
Inquiry intakes
Placement, size, style, reference images, and budget captured on a form.
- 02
Consult books
Artist-matched consultation scheduled with a deposit held.
- 03
Session schedules
Full or multi-session time blocked with deposits applied to the balance.
- 04
Aftercare sends
Automatic aftercare instructions and healing check-ins go out post-session.
- 05
Return prompts
Touch-ups and next-piece conversations prompted on the artist's cadence.
